Review summary

Fabulous cruise. Maybe our last on Sky due to the lack of seating in public areas, meant we missed out on happenings in the Piazza most days. Ship is, maybe, too big for us but we book by itinerary and not ship. Also, we do miss the wraparound promenade deck and have booked our next 3 cruises on smaller ships but staying with Princess!

Ship Quality

5 out of 5
This was our 3rd time on Sky Princess since June 2022. My only criticism is lack of seating in the public areas. Back problems mean having to sit from time to time so we spent a lot of time in our stateroom. But we always book a balcony so we can sit out too!

Cabin / Stateroom

5 out of 5
This was our 2nd time in B227 and have also been next door in B231. We love the forward position of this stateroom... Great unobstructed views and a good walk right to the back of the ship and use the stairs to the Buffet. It's a long walk but then we don't feel guilty having dessert! 😉

Ship tip

Book it! She is a lovely ship but due to the lack of seating in public areas I would advise booking a balcony stateroom too!

Ports of call

Funchal, Madeira

5 out of 5
First time here, we took a long strenuous walk uphill and through the narrow picturesque streets before taking the hop-on-hop-off tour around the rest of the island.

Vigo, Spain

5 out of 5
Lovely port! We were lucky to visit Vigo in April, also on Sky and did a lot of exploring then so this time we took a walk up to the fortress overlooking the city and port. Then we took a leisurely walk back down through the Old Town and marina

Las Palmas, Gran Canaria, Canary Islands

5 out of 5
First time here so wanted to explore ourselves without excursion. We took a long walk along the promenade towards the old town area. Buildings are beautiful 😍

Lisbon, Portugal

5 out of 5
Love Lisbon! Again, visited and explored here in April whilst on Sky. This time we took a Princess excursion to Sintra and Cascais, two beautiful but very different towns. Sintra was inland and Cascais was on the coast.

Santa Cruz De Tenerife, Canary Islands

5 out of 5
Another 'first' for us. Lovely port and easy walk to Tenerife Opera House and Fortress next door. A real mix of new and old buildings! Wandered into thd old town and into the African market which sold everything from souvenirs to fish and hams... loved it!

Arrecife, Lanzarote, Canary Islands

5 out of 5
Probably my favourite Canary Island! Loved the promenade walk along to the Fortress with lots of cafes along the waterfront. Reminded me of Greece with the stark contrast of blue shutters and white houses!

Disembarkation

5 out of 5
First time we have taken our own cases off the ship and will definitely do this every time now! Yes there were queues for lifts (the only time we used them, and we had to go up to come down again in order to secure a space 😂) but we were off the ship in no time and on our way to the airport for our connecting flight.
